Abstract:
The present invention discloses structurally constrained synthetic peptides that have been optimized for the formation of a beta hairpin structure. Said peptides are able to inhibit or attenuate Dengue virus (DENV) infections. The invention also discloses pharmaceutical compositions containing these synthetic peptides, which are useful for the prevention and/or treatment of DENV-caused infections. Likewise, the invention disclosed a method for treating infections caused by this virus.
